The Suntec City Mall is a shopping centre located within Suntec City. Opened in 1994 together with initial phases of the Suntec City development, it was the largest shopping centre in Singapore with 82,500 square metres (888,000 sq ft) of retail space until the opening of VivoCity in 2006.

Suntec City Mall is one of Singapore's largest malls and a leading shopping destination nestled in the heart of the bustling Marina Bay precinct. With more than 370 retail establishments across three levels and a basement, it offers a unique one-stop shopping, dining, recreation and entertainment experience for many.
